Remote Purchasing professionals often encounter challenges such as coordinating across time zones, maintaining real-time communication with suppliers, and ensuring data accuracy when away from a centralized office. These obstacles are typically addressed by leveraging robust procurement platforms, setting clear expectations with vendors, and maintaining a proactive approach to follow-ups and documentation. Regular virtual meetings and collaboration tools help foster strong connections with team members and suppliers. Being detail-oriented and adaptable allows remote purchasing specialists to overcome logistical hurdles and ensure timely, cost-effective procurement.
A Remote Purchasing job involves procuring goods and services for a company while working from a remote location. Responsibilities typically include sourcing suppliers, negotiating contracts, managing purchase orders, and ensuring timely delivery of materials. This role requires strong communication, negotiation, and organizational skills, as well as familiarity with procurement software and supply chain processes. Remote Purchasing professionals often collaborate with vendors and internal teams through digital tools to maintain efficient operations.
To thrive as a Remote Purchasing professional, you need expertise in procurement processes, vendor negotiation, and order management, usually backed by experience in supply chain or business administration fields. Familiarity with procurement software (such as SAP Ariba or Coupa), e-commerce systems, and basic contract management is typically required. Strong organizational skills, clear communication, and self-motivation are crucial soft skills to excel when working remotely. Mastering these competencies ensures efficient purchasing operations, cost savings, and seamless remote collaboration with vendors and internal teams.

What You'll Do
As a Supplier Performance Agent, you'll serve as a trusted partner to suppliers and internal stakeholders, helping strengthen supplier performance while ensuring uninterrupted production. Your responsibilities will include:
Lead onsite visits at key supplier locations to assess performance challenges and implement improvement strategies focused on purchase order alignment, operational processes, and quality systems.
Expedite critical parts and remove supply chain roadblocks to ensure zero disruption to production operations.
Partner with suppliers to establish recovery plans, maintain balanced production schedules, and provide daily follow-up on progress.
Collaborate with Procurement, Quality, Operations, and other cross-functional teams to define supplier intervention strategies and ensure successful execution.
Identify supplier improvement opportunities and proactively manage risk mitigation initiatives.
Drive supplier performance improvement plans while coordinating action items with both internal and external partners.
Develop supplier improvement plans centered on quality, delivery performance, manufacturing capacity, and process capability.
Conduct comprehensive onsite supplier capacity and capability assessments and develop actionable plans to close performance gaps.
Provide timely updates and performance reports to key stakeholders while ensuring appropriate communication and escalation when needed.
Build strong working relationships with suppliers to support long-term operational success.
Coordinate business travel, expense reporting, financial reviews, and administrative activities related to supplier support.
Travel Requirement: This role requires up to 70% travel, providing the opportunity to work directly with suppliers and manufacturing partners across multiple locations.
